Agent-Native Commerce Is Live — Your Subscription Model Has a Per-Request Competitor

The Headless Merchant Archetype Is Real and Transacting

Stripe and Tempo co-built the Machine Payments Protocol (MPP), which went live in March 2026. In its first week: 894 AI agents executed 31,000+ transactions across 60+ API-only services, with per-request pricing from $0.003 to $35. No human-facing UI. No user accounts. No API keys. Payment is embedded directly in the HTTP request — the transaction is the authentication.

When payment is the authentication, there's nothing to lock in. The stickiest part of SaaS — the account — disappears.

The services range from SEC filing search to image generation (fal.ai offers 600+ models at fractions of a cent) to physical letter mailing. Visa released a CLI tool for agent payments alongside MPP, and the protocol supports cards, stablecoins, and Lightning in a single flow. When Stripe co-builds a protocol and Visa ships developer tooling in the same quarter, the rails aren't the bottleneck anymore.


Why This Threatens Subscription SaaS Directly

Consider the unit economics inversion. If you sell an image generation subscription at $10/month, an AI agent doesn't need your subscription — it needs one image right now, and fal.ai delivers it at $0.003 with zero friction. The agent arrives with intent fully formed — it knows what it needs, what format, what it'll pay. Your brand doesn't matter. Your onboarding flow doesn't matter. What matters: can the agent read your schema, call your endpoint, and get a result in one HTTP round trip?

This dynamic is amplified by a structural finding across multiple analyses: AI agents systematically prefer open and free software over closed commercial alternatives. When agents make tool-selection decisions, they reach for services they can access without human-gated signups, license keys, or sales calls. Your beautifully-gated enterprise product is invisible to the fastest-growing class of buyers.

The Unsolved Problem: Agent Discovery

Today it's a 60-service directory. In a year, it could be 60,000. There's no SEO, no app store, no search equivalent for agent-consumable services yet. Whoever builds 'Google for agent commerce' captures the most valuable chokepoint in this stack. The discovery problem is either your biggest threat or your biggest opportunity.

The Risk Side

Micropayment unit economics at $0.003/request require staggering volume — 31K transactions in week one is roughly $93 in revenue at the floor price. Regulatory exposure for autonomous stablecoin transactions without KYC will attract scrutiny. Protocol fragmentation (MPP vs. x402 vs. Visa) could slow adoption. But Stripe doesn't co-build protocols for concepts that don't scale, and Visa doesn't ship CLI tools as experiments.

Governance Is the 12x Velocity Lever — And Enterprise AI Adoption Data Just Got Definitive

The Production Deployment Gap Has a Number

Databricks' 2026 State of AI Agents report — covering 20,000+ organizations including 60%+ of the Fortune 500 — drops the most consequential enterprise AI finding this quarter: companies with AI governance frameworks push 12x more projects to production than those without. The mechanism is intuitive: teams with evaluation pipelines, rollback mechanisms, and approval workflows can confidently ship. Teams without get stuck in POC purgatory and executive risk aversion.

Governance isn't your speed bump — it's the thing that lets you ship 12x more stuff.

This converges with a16z's enterprise adoption data published April 8: 29% of Fortune 500 and ~19% of Global 2000 are now live, paying customers of AI startups — clearing the highest bar (top-down contracts, successful pilot conversion, production deployment). For context, cloud computing took 7–8 years to reach comparable penetration. AI did it in 3.3 years.


The Use-Case Hierarchy Changes Your Prioritization

Coding dominates enterprise AI deployment by nearly 10x over support and search. a16z's 5-trait framework explains why:

  1. Text-based workflows
  2. Rote/repetitive tasks
  3. Natural human-in-the-loop
  4. Limited regulation
  5. Clearly verifiable outputs

Before building any AI feature, score it against these five traits. Anything below 3/5 should be deprioritized. Coding scores 5/5 — the code compiles and passes tests, or it doesn't. That's why Cursor, Claude Code, and Codex are outpacing projections.

The Capability-Revenue Gap Is Your Whitespace Map

Harvey hit ~$200M ARR in legal AI while models score below 50% against human lawyers on GDPval. You don't need best-in-class model performance — you need a copilot that makes expensive humans more productive. The inverse is your opportunity: accounting/auditing just jumped ~20% on GDPval in 4 months, and police/detective work improved ~30%, yet neither has a breakout AI company. The capability gap is closing fast; the revenue gap is wide open.

The Kill-or-Prove-It Moment

Multiple enterprise sources confirm the shift from 'deploy AI because the board said so' to 'prove AI works or lose your budget.' MassMutual and Mass General Brigham both moved to production by centralizing governance, enforcing success metrics per use case, and actively killing low-value pilots. If your customer's governance team can't see your feature's impact in their dashboard, you won't survive their next portfolio review. 21% more teams report AI cost savings vs. 2024, and 91% of service management orgs say AI saves money — but features without finance-verifiable outcomes are getting killed faster than in 2024.

Your Sprint Cadence Is Probably Wrong — Three Independent Proof Points This Week

Shape Up's Creator Killed Shape Up

DHH — who created the Shape Up methodology at 37signals and wrote its definitive book — told Lex Fridman that 2-month development cycles are now too slow. He went from typing every line by hand (October 2025) to barely writing code at all (April 2026), running Gemini 2.5 and Opus 4.5 in parallel, reviewing diffs via Lazygit. He describes the shift as 'wearing a mech suit.' When your methodology's own creator calls it obsolete due to AI, it's not an anecdote — it's a leading indicator for your planning cadence.

37signals operates with 10 designers and 20 engineers (1:2 ratio), where designers own product definition, UX, and build the first version. DHH believes AI tools are pushing the industry toward this designer-builder model. For PMs: tactical roles that primarily write tickets and manage backlogs lose their reason to exist when a designer with Claude Code goes from insight to working prototype in a day.


70K LOC, 7 Weeks, One Person, Zero Hand-Written Code

Luca Rossi's Tolaria project produced a production-grade 70,000-line codebase with 3,000 tests, 85% coverage, a 9.5/10 CodeScene health score, and 40+ Architecture Decision Records — all in ~7 weeks. He operates as 'CEO' of AI agents: OpenClaw produces specs, Claude Code executes, CI gates on code health and test coverage serve as the primary quality controls. Not code review. Not human QA.

At 30 commits per day, no human can meaningfully review each change. Automated guardrails catch regressions — the new quality primitive is CI gates, not code review.

The codebase grew 2.5x in a single month (20K to 70K LOC) while code health improved. This isn't 'move fast and break things' — it's 'move impossibly fast and things don't break.'

The Persistence Problem: Speed Without Depth

A counterweight emerged from research on 200 programmers: AI coding assistants make developers 25% less likely to persist through challenges. Amazon has already codified this into policy, restricting junior devs from shipping agent-generated code without senior review. DHH confirms that senior engineers benefit 'a lot more' from AI than juniors at 37signals. The implication: sprint velocity may look great in aggregate while hiding that complex architectural work stalls as developers bail to AI-generated workarounds.

The CLI-as-Agent-Interface Insight

DHH is building CLIs for every 37signals product because CLIs let agents chain tools together — an agent checks Sentry, writes a fix, posts a PR to GitHub, and reports to Basecamp, all via CLI. He calls CLIs 'the ultimate AI interface.' Products that are agent-chainable get embedded into automated workflows and become stickier. Products that require a GUI for core actions become invisible to the agent layer.
